Rigorous Testing Protocols

Reliability is not merely a product quality; it stems from rigorous testing protocols that experienced manufacturers implement throughout the production process. Each gas analyzer undergoes extensive quality assurance checks, which include calibration, performance validation, and stress testing. These manufacturers employ both standardized laboratory tests and real-world testing scenarios to guarantee their products meet of the highest standards. For instance, repetitive testing of sensors under various gas concentrations helps pinpoint any anomalies and fine-tune the analyzers to achieve maximum reliability.

Moreover, the use of advanced statistical quality control (SQC) techniques aids these manufacturers in continuously monitoring production processes. By closely tracking performance data, they can make timely adjustments to design or manufacturing practices, which further enhances product reliability. Such a commitment to stringent quality assurance is often what sets seasoned gas analyzer manufacturers apart from their less experienced counterparts.

Integrated Solutions for Enhanced Workflow

Today’s industrial landscape demands solutions that integrate seamlessly into existing systems. Experienced gas analyzer manufacturers offer not only standalone devices but also comprehensive solutions that encompass software integration, real-time data analytics, and cloud connectivity. Such features allow gas analyzers to feed data directly into centralized control systems, enabling operators to monitor gas levels and trends from a single dashboard.

This connectivity facilitates a proactive approach to workflow management. For instance, if an analyzer detects a spike in carbon emissions, the system can automatically alert personnel and suggest specific remedial actions based on historical data. This level of automation and data analysis accentuates efficiency by enabling swift decision-making, thereby limiting downtime and reducing the need for manual inspections.

What is Trace Oxygen Analysis Electrochemical vs. Zirconia vs. Laser?
For trace oxygen analysis, electrochemical offers low upfront cost but higher TCO; zirconia is mid-range; TDLAS has high initial price but lowest long-term cost.
